Output 7faa8042de7a0630d20087f92176387143b4e197a76b5893da6dfeeb1ea16fba:0

value
185914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dd485d353144cbfd8143eb4e030bce2a4446ec OP_EQUAL
address
37srHPLm2LcCaTCgFBdrwuVXfZ2N3H33eH
transaction
7faa8042de7a0630d20087f92176387143b4e197a76b5893da6dfeeb1ea16fba